1 equalizing
equalizing /ˈi:kwəlaɪzɪŋ/A a.che parifica; perequativo: (fin.) equalizing dividend, dividendo perequativoB n. [u]pareggiamento; equalizzazione● (rag.) equalizing entry, registrazione di chiusura □ ( sport) equalizing goal, gol del pareggio □ (stat.) equalizing value, adeguato numerico.
